Brazil-Russia Trade Intelligence: Market Data & Insights

AI Insight

The Brazil-Russia trade corridor has entered a phase of aggressive expansion, with a 32% growth rate pushing total trade to $13.6 billion in 2024. The market is characterized by a significant trade imbalance; Brazil’s imports—led by Russian petroleum and fertilizers—reached $12.2 billion, while its exports—primarily soya beans and meat—remained under $2 billion. Russia holds a dominant competitive position as a provider of essential industrial inputs, while Brazil maintains its status as a key agricultural partner despite the widening trade gap.

Complete 5-Year Trade Overview

AI Insight

Bilateral trade between Brazil and Russia shows a consistent upward trend. Total trade volume increased from $4.49 billion in 2020 to over $13.65 billion in 2024. This represents more than a 200% increase in total trade value over the five-year period, indicating a strengthening economic partnership.

Import & Export Breakdown

AI Insight

The trade dynamic is defined by a growing trade deficit for Brazil. While Brazilian exports to Russia fluctuated between $1.3 billion and $1.9 billion, imports from Russia skyrocketed from $2.97 billion in 2020 to $12.2 billion in 2024, highlighting a massive increase in Brazilian demand for Russian goods.

What Russia Buys from Brazil

AI Insight

In 2021, Brazil's export profile to Russia was heavily agricultural. Soya beans were the leading export at $562.6 million. Other significant exports included green coffee beans ($184.5 million) and chicken ($163.1 million), emphasizing Brazil's role as a primary food supplier to the Russian market.

Russia's 2024 exports to Brazil are concentrated in energy and chemical sectors. Petroleum ether dominates the trade at $6.89 billion. Fertilizers also represent a massive share, with potassium chloride and monoammonium phosphate combined exceeding $2.9 billion, illustrating Russia's critical role in Brazil's industrial and agricultural supply chains.

Brazil-Russia Trade Regulations Explained

List of Trade requirements for Brazil

Before Shipment
1. SISCOMEX (RADAR) registration; 2. Import License (LI) for controlled goods; 3. INMETRO certification for industrial products; 4. ANVISA or MAPA permits for health/agri items; 5. Wood packaging certification (ISPM 15).
Documentation Required
1. Commercial Invoice; 2. Bill of Lading or Airway Bill; 3. Packing List; 4. Import Declaration (DI); 5. Certificate of Origin for tax benefits.

List of Trade requirements for Russia

Before Shipment
1. EAC Mark (Eurasian Conformity); 2. GOST-R certification; 3. FSB/FSTEC licenses for encryption/electronics; 4. Phytosanitary/Veterinary certificates; 5. Bank transaction passport for large contracts.
Documentation Required
1. Commercial Invoice; 2. Bill of Lading (B/L) or CMR; 3. Packing List; 4. Customs Declaration (DT); 5. Certificate of Origin.
